Output 24386b6cf53079ee6a9a2cad6697accb8d1ce996f3d8e3db707ac30dcc6022f5:8

value
161157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c4fce1225658f73b5eb92a5db756e8313a09c13 OP_EQUAL
address
37Bv4zwHs7SdNzq8vbi91tyBYbj5k4oDbt
transaction
24386b6cf53079ee6a9a2cad6697accb8d1ce996f3d8e3db707ac30dcc6022f5